There is a small PD program called 'add21k' that removes the resources occupied by the second drive. That might solve your problem. Unfortunatley, I don't know where to get the program. I just checked with Akvarium, and it is not on any Fish disk, although a similiar program might be available there. (OK, this program probably is _very_ system-unfriendly, and I would not recommend it normally, so no flames please.) Since Wings is _very_ system-friendly, it should not be any problem to add it to the startup-sequence of your Wings Disk. Unfortunately this means you cannot run it from the HD. Pity.
